WebJul 2, 2024 · One of the most important steps a new business owner does is obtaining an EIN, or tax ID number. If you decide to sell your business, you might wonder if you can transfer your company's EIN to a new owner. The simple answer is no. When there's a change in ownership, this usually requires an owner to obtain a new EIN. WebFeb 1, 2024 · Our online application is available anytime 24/7/365. WebApr 14, 2024 · Getting an EIN (employer identification number) does not cost any money, it is a free service offered to businesses by the Internal Revenue Service.
